Abstract
Fremgangsmåte til å redusere uønskede trykkeffekter nede i en brønn, hvor det nede i borehullet anordnes i det minste ett trykkdempningsapparat (10) som omfatter en iukket trykkavlaster (12)- og et avlastnings-kammer (2, 22, 24), og hvor trykkavlasteren (12) åpnes for å eksponere avlastningskammeret (20, 22, 24) for omgivende fluider som de nevnte uønskede trykkeffekter opptrer i. Trykkavlasteren (12) som inngår i trykk-dempningsapparatet (10) har i det minste én til å begynne med lukket port (16) mens avlastningskammeret (20, 22, 24) danner et fritt volum for dempning av trykk nede i borehullet når den nevnte port (16) på trykkavlasteren (12) blir åpnet.
